NM Boy Timmy Chee 12 Navajo Pine Navajo 2nd to Pittman at SFIS and scores big wins over small school co-favorites Madalena and Varela.
NM Boy Eric Fenton 11 Hope Christian Albuquerque The aggressive and consistent Fenton takes 4th at SFIS after co-leading the race with Pittman.
NM Boy Julian Flores 11 Hobbs Hobbs Wins Artesia Invitational leading the 5A Eagles to 3 straight team victories.
NM Boy Neil Longenbaugh 11 Academy Albuquerque Led Academy to team wins at Liberty Bell Invitational (CO) and home invitational, before taking week off.
NM Boy Chris Montoya 12 Cibola Albuquerque Back to back runner-up finishes behind his twin brother as they lead their team in a quest for a 2nd straight 5A title.
NM Boy Vincent Montoya 12 Cibola Albuquerque Back to back wins at home and the Highland Invitational have his team on a roll at the mid-season mark.
NM Boy Kyle Pittman 12 Los Alamos Los Alamos 3rd at Liberty Bell (CO), followed by wins at Academy and Santa Fe Indian School Invites.
NM Boy Caleb Rubalcaba 11 Rio Rancho Rio Rancho Wins Coronado Invite (TX), followed by impressive 3rd place finish at Academy leading powerful and young Ram squad.
NM Boy Antonio Varela 10 Pecos Pecos Varela follows a couple of wins with a strong 3rd place finish at the SFIS Invitational.
NM Boy Brannon Wallace 11 Zuni Zuni Off the pre-season radar, Wallace continues to impress with 4 wins and 1 runner-up finish.
             
NM Team Boys     Academy Albuquerque Nationally-ranked Chargers travel north to take the team title at Liberty Bell (CO) followed by another dominating win on their home course.
NM       Cibola Albuquerque Two straight wins (home meet and Highland) for the defending 5A state champions as they re-establish themselves as the 5A favorite.
NM       Los Alamos Los Alamos Consistent Hilltoppers take 4th at Liberty Bell (CO), 2nd at Academy, and 1st at SFIS Invite.
NM       Rio Rancho Rio Rancho A little off during week 5 due to illnesses, but the powerful Rio Rancho team will be in the thick of things in a tight race for the big-school crown.
NM       La Cueva Albuquerque Excellent pack running has the much-improved Bears racing consistently with the best in NM.
NM       Sandia Albuquerque Sandia has been up and down, but the team has the coaching and talent to be at the top of the 5A standings in November.
NM       Hobbs Hobbs Hobbs continues an excellent streak of wins down south and will head north for the pre-state meet on October 17.
NM       Onate Las Cruces Fielding their best team in years, the Knights face a tough challenge in the very deep 5A division.
NM       Shiprock Shiprock Undefeated in 2009 with 2 wins in NM and 2 in CO, will Shiprock break the red and green tradition in 4A?
NM       Pojoaque Pojoaque Elks had best performance of the season at SFIS, beating the 3A favorite and hosts while taking 2nd place to Los Alamos.
             
             
NM Girl Julia Foster 11 Academy Albuquerque Impressive 3rd at Liberty Bell (CO) followed by two dominating wins back in NM, leading the top-ranked Chargers.
NM Girl Kristy Hannah 12 Eldorado Albuquerque After a "slow" start, the returning 5A runner-up is starting to gain momentum, last week was a win at Volcano Vista.
NM Girl Katie Jackson 10 Albuquerque High Albuquerque The young Jackson continues to race well with notable 4th place finish at Highland.
NM Girl Caroline Kaufman 10 East Mountain Sandia Park The small school favorite and defending champ continues to dominate each of her races, just recently winning top honors at her home invite.
NM Girl Tamara Lementino 11 Rio Rancho Rio Rancho Along with Padilla, Tamara is the 2nd half of the best 1-2 punch in girls XC this fall, consistently finishing close to her teammate.
NM Girl Kate Norskog 11 St. Michael's Santa Fe Defending 3A state champion has been improving weekly and is beginning to re-establish herself as an elite NM xc runner.
NM Girl Anna Olesinski 10 Roswell Roswell Olesinski is winning big down south and will be in the mix for the 4A individual title in one month.
NM Girl Jenna Padilla 12 Rio Rancho Rio Rancho Consistent and strong runner-up finishes to Foster at Academy and Highland Invites.
NM Girl Marlinda Pecos 12 Santa Fe Indian Santa Fe Impressive runner-up finishes to Kaufman at Bosque and Norskog at Santa Fe Indian School.
NM Girl Aleona Reyes 12 Belen Belen Reyes is on a roll with wins at home and Mayfield Invitationals, putting her in a position to challenge Foster for NM supremacy.
             
NM Team Girls     Academy Albuquerque After finishing 4th at Liberty Bell (CO), the Chargers return home for 2 dominating wins and are undefeated in NM.
NM       La Cueva Albuquerque Lacking an elite front runner, the Bears are getting it done with depth and consistency.
NM       Rio Rancho Rio Rancho Best 1-2 combination in the state could give the Rams the edge down the stretch.
NM       Zuni Zuni Undefeated with 5 impressive victories in the NW corner of the state and across the border in AZ.
NM       Los Alamos Los Alamos Steadily improving squad with a mixture of experience and young talent earns season's first win at SFIS.
NM       Hobbs Hobbs Like their male counterparts, the Eagles are stacking up win after win.
NM       Belen Belen As with each of the past 2 seasons, Belen quietly improves week after week.
NM       Eldorado Albuquerque Eldo appears to be imroving weekly and should contend for a podium finish at the state meet.
NM       Santa Fe Indian Santa Fe With a season comprised of 1st and 2nd place finishes, the Warriors take 2nd at home beating 3A favorites St. Michael's.
NM       Los Lunas Los Lunas Program on the rise, the Tigers have been consistently at the top or near the top of the team standings each week.
